Gravel biking around Campagna Lupia offers a network of flat, scenic routes through the Veneto hinterland. The region is characterized by extensive lagoon valleys, canal embankments, and the Venetian countryside, providing a unique blend of natural features. These percorsi gravel Campagna Lupia are predominantly flat, making them accessible for various skill levels. The area's position connects the Venetian plain to the lagoon, offering diverse landscapes for exploration.

Boschettona Beach—also known as Paduan Beach—is a stretch of lagoon located in the municipality of Codevigo, and is the only stretch of coast still suitable for swimming in the province of Padua.

There are over 25 dedicated no-traffic gravel bike trails around Campagna Lupia, offering a variety of options for different skill levels. You'll find routes ranging from easy to difficult, ensuring there's something for everyone.
The gravel bike trails in Campagna Lupia are predominantly flat, winding through picturesque lagoon valleys, along canal embankments, and across the serene Venetian countryside. This gentle terrain makes them ideal for a relaxed ride, offering an authentic experience close to nature.
Yes, Campagna Lupia offers several easy no-traffic gravel routes perfect for beginners or families. These trails typically follow flat paths along waterways, providing a safe and enjoyable experience away from vehicular traffic. For example, the area around the Brenta Canal offers many accessible sections.
The best time for gravel biking in Campagna Lupia is generally during the spring (April to June) and autumn (September to October) months. During these periods, the weather is mild and pleasant, and the natural landscapes are particularly vibrant. Summer can also be enjoyable, especially in the mornings or late afternoons, though it can be warmer.
Yes, many of the gravel routes around Campagna Lupia are designed as loops, allowing you to start and finish at the same point. A great example is the Cycle Path on the Serraglio Canal – Brenta Canal lock in Stra loop from Oriago, which offers a scenic circular ride. Another option is the Brenta Canal at Mira Porte – Park of Thoughts loop from Mira Buse.
The trails often pass through significant natural areas, including lagoon valleys and the extensive WWF Oasis of Valle Averto. This oasis is a haven for diverse wildlife, especially waterbirds like herons, flamingos, and little egrets. You can enjoy excellent birdwatching opportunities and views of the Venice lagoon's unique ecosystem. Consider visiting Oasi di Ca' di Mezzo for a closer look at the local flora and fauna.
Absolutely! The region is rich in history. Many routes offer glimpses of the Brenta Riviera's famous villas, such as the magnificent Villa Pisani, Stra, or Villa Foscari (The Malcontenta). You might also encounter charming historical churches like Santa Maria di Lugo or Santa Giustina in Lova, adding a cultural dimension to your ride.
While the focus is on no-traffic routes, many trails pass through or near small towns and villages where you can find local trattorias, cafes, and bars. It's always a good idea to check your route in advance for specific refreshment stops, especially if you plan a longer ride, but options are generally available in the wider area.
Yes, parking is generally available in the towns and villages that serve as common starting points for these routes, such as Campagna Lupia itself, Oriago, or Mira Buse. Look for public parking areas, often near canal paths or town centers, which provide convenient access to the trail network.
Campagna Lupia and surrounding towns are connected by local bus services, and some train stations are within reasonable cycling distance, particularly for reaching the wider Brenta Riviera area. However, specific public transport options for reaching exact trailheads can vary, so it's advisable to check local bus schedules and bike carriage policies beforehand.
Generally, dogs are welcome on many of the public paths and embankments in the Campagna Lupia area, especially if kept on a leash. However, specific rules might apply in protected natural areas like the WWF Oasis of Valle Averto. Always ensure your dog is under control and respect any posted signage regarding pets.
